I have had an elderly gentleman call in the office this morning who lives at 44 Northway Lane. As you can seen from the pictures this is where Northway Lane splits into a small section of one way. There is a speed hump and some traffic calming. Over a period of time mud gathers, leaves drop etc and the area doesn’t drain into the gully which I believe is just the other side of the speed hump and causes water to gather at the bottom of his drive and his next door neighbours. Historically he has taken a spade and cleared it himself but with his failing health this is impossible and the road sweeper misses this.
